Actually, I like it. Most of the fun is in the first 660 feet anyway... all the accelaration, gear changes, G-forces, etc. happens before half track. After the 1/8, nothing much is going on... the trap speed only increases by about 20% - 25%. Personally, I'd rather get 12 to 20 runs at an 1/8-mile track, than 3 or 4 at a 1/4-mile track.
